ESA's LISA Pathfinder experiment launches to explore Einstein’s General Theory of Relativity

Artist's impression of the LISA Pathfinder probe

ESA's LISA Pathfinder experiment has successfully launched atop a Vega rocket from the agency's spaceport in Kourou, French Guiana, and completed initial maneuvers required to place the probe in a low, stable orbit. The experiment will seek to observe tiny ripples in space known as gravitational waves, which were first predicted by Albert Einstein in his General Theory of Relativity.
